Baas, MS, LPC-MH is a professional mental health counselor. She received her Master's Degree from South Dakota State University and is currently practicing in Brandon, SD. Kara began exploring Energy Psychology in 2010, first learning EFT. Crystals started talking to her in 2015 and she began integrating crystals into her work with EFT, using stones associated with the Chakras holding emotions or blocked energy. Her tools and skills have evolved. She now uses several energy healing modalities into her not-so-traditional mental health practice. She uses Emotion Code, Body Code, Body Talk, and parts work and works within the many layers of the energy body. She is also a Holy Fire Reiki Master, Crystal Reiki Master and Angelic Reiki Master, certified in Crystalline Soul Healing, and The Bengston Method ® and also uses vibroaccoustic therapy and integrates quantum codes into her healing work.
